Itinerary

Day 1: Tangier - the blue pearl of Chefchaouen.

Your adventure begins the moment you arrive at Tangier’s port or airport, where our
welcoming guide will meet you. From here, we head south to Chefchaouen, a stunning town
located in the Rif Mountains. Known for its iconic blue-painted streets and relaxed
atmosphere, Chefchaouen feels like a peaceful retreat from the bustle of the modern world.
Spend your day wandering the quaint lanes, discovering artisan shops, or simply soaking in
the town’s serene beauty. Overnight stay in a charming riad, where dinner will await you.

Day 2: Chefchaouen- Volubilis - Moulay Idriss - Fez. +

After breakfast, we leave Chefchaouen’s tranquil charm behind and journey through the
centuries. First stop—Volubilis. These awe-inspiring Roman ruins showcase the grandeur of a
bygone era, with sprawling mosaics and timeless columns. Nearby, the spiritual town of
Moulay Idriss oers a chance to enjoy a scenic lunch before we continue to Fez. Once in Fez,
unwind with a cup of tea on your riad’s rooftop terrace as the sun sets over the historic
medina. Dinner and overnight at a traditional riad in Fez.

Day 3: Exploring Fez - Ifrane - Azrou - Midelt. +

Dive into the soul of Fez with a guided exploration of its UNESCO-listed medina. Discover
hidden treasures in the streets, from vibrant souks to centuries-old tanneries. By afternoon,
we drive into the Middle Atlas. Enjoy a refreshing stop in Ifrane, Morocco’s very own “Little
Switzerland,” and continue to the lush cedar forests where Barbary macaques play freely. As
the landscapes change, we reach Midelt, where dinner and a peaceful night at a kasbah.

Day 4: Midelt - Ziz Valley - The Sahara Desert. +

Our road today takes us across the Ziz Valley, a vast oasis of date palms framed by crimson
clis. Upon arrival in Merzouga, prepare for an unforgettable experience—riding camels
across the mesmerizing sand dunes of Erg Chebbi. After witnessing the sunset paint the
Sahara in fiery hues, you’ll settle into a desert camp. Savor a traditional dinner under the
stars, followed by live nomadic music and storytelling around the campfire.

Day 5: Merzouga - Rissani Market - Todra Gorges - Dades Valley . +

farewell to the Sahara and head towards Rissani, where we’ll visit its souk—perfect for
authentic Moroccan trade. Continuing on, the dramatic Todra Gorges emerge, with sheer clis
towering over the clear waters below. A short walk here allows you to fully appreciate this
natural wonder. In the afternoon, we journey through the rugged beauty of the Dades Valley,
stopping for the night in a Riad among picturesque surroundings.

Day 6: Dades Valley - Ouarzazate - Aït Ben Haddou - Marrakech. +

Awake to panoramic views of the Dades Valley before we set out for the city of Ouarzazate,
the “Hollywood of Africa.” Here, you’ll explore the famed film studios and Aït Ben Haddou, a
UNESCO-listed Ksar (Castle) that has starred in numerous movies. After lunch, we’ll go
through the winding roads of the High Atlas Mountains, pausing for photos at the
breathtaking Tizi n’Tichka pass. By evening, we arrive in Marrakech, where you’ll spend the
over night at your riad.

Day 7: Marrakech. +

Enjoy a leisurely breakfast and some free time to explore Marrakech’s vibrant medina or
relax at your riad. When it’s time to leave, we’ll ensure your transfer to the airport is seamless,
bringing your Moroccan journey to a heartfelt close.
